Bluff Beach S.A. - Historic Boat Storage.


Some photos of the only "historic land based boat storage in the Southern Hemisphere"

This is down on Yorke Peninsula, S.A. great place to spend some time.bluff5.jpgbluff3.jpgbluff4.jpgbluff.jpgbluff1.jpg

Second Valley has none anymore. It has all been cleared away. I do remember the tin boat sheds (about 1954 ) and the railway lines down to the water .The sheds had windlass's in them to wind in the boat trollies
